Chang Peng is a scholar working on Biomedical Engineering, Radiology, Nuclear Medicine and Imaging and Mechanics of Materials. According to data from OpenAlex, Chang Peng has authored 73 papers receiving a total of 995 indexed citations (citations by other indexed papers that have themselves been cited), including 33 papers in Biomedical Engineering, 16 papers in Radiology, Nuclear Medicine and Imaging and 9 papers in Mechanics of Materials. Recurrent topics in Chang Peng's work include Ultrasound and Hyperthermia Applications (13 papers), Photoacoustic and Ultrasonic Imaging (13 papers) and Ultrasound Imaging and Elastography (10 papers). Chang Peng is often cited by papers focused on Ultrasound and Hyperthermia Applications (13 papers), Photoacoustic and Ultrasonic Imaging (13 papers) and Ultrasound Imaging and Elastography (10 papers). Chang Peng collaborates with scholars based in China, United States and Taiwan. Chang Peng's co-authors include Xiaoning Jiang, John Krumm, Mengyue Chen, Saeed Moghaddam, Huaiyu Wu, Lars Arendt‐Nielsen, Seungsoo Kim, Xuming Dai, Yong Zhu and Haotian Wan and has published in prestigious journals such as Scientific Reports, IEEE Transactions on Industrial Electronics and Construction and Building Materials.
